COSMETICS giant Lush and children's centre Gymboree are the latest chains to announce plans to open stores in Eden – as Ann Summers moved in today.
Work is already under way on fitting a store for the 'home-made' cosmetics and soap company Lush, with the company 'hopeful' the new unit will be ready for December 11.
Lush told the Bucks Free Press this afternoon that it will be taking on 12 people to work in the new store.
Meanwhile, Eden today confirmed that children's learning centre, Gymboree, will also launch a new store in the centre but it is 'unlikely' to open until the new year.
Ann Summers opened its doors in the shopping centre just after 9.30am this morning between Rush Hair and Claire's Accessories, and opposite New Look.
